Navigational Instruments and Techniques in Ancient Arabia

Ancient Arabian mariners relied on a combination of natural indicators and practical techniques to navigate the seas, due to the limited availability of sophisticated instruments. They primarily used celestial navigation, leveraging the positions of stars, the sun, and the moon to determine their direction during night voyages.

Key navigational techniques included observing the North Star (Polaris) for latitude estimation in the Northern Hemisphere and tracking the sun’s daily arc to maintain course during daylight. Mariners also paid close attention to prominent landforms, such as coastlines and islands, to confirm their positions.

While specific instruments are scarcely documented, it is believed that ancient Arab sailors used basic tools like the astrolabe, which was later adapted from Indian and Greek inventions, to measure altitude and celestial angles. Soundings and water current observations further supplemented their navigation, helping to adjust courses over long maritime journeys.

Development of Arabian Marine Vessels

Ancient Arabian maritime vessels evolved significantly to meet the demands of regional trade and exploration. Early boats primarily consisted of reed and wooden craft, designed for short-distance travel along coastlines and rivers. These vessels were simple yet effective, relying on the skills of local mariners.

Over time, the development of more sophisticated ships, such as dhows and baghlahs, marked a notable advancement. These vessels featured carved wooden hulls, adjustable lateen sails, and reinforced keels, enabling better maneuverability and stability in the open sea. Such enhancements were driven by the necessity to undertake longer voyages across the Indian Ocean and Persian Gulf.

Key Ports and Maritime Hubs

Ancient Arabian maritime navigation was centered around several key ports and maritime hubs that facilitated trade, cultural exchange, and navigation. These ports served as vital points connecting Arabian civilizations with each other and with neighboring regions such as Persia, India, and Africa. Prominent among these was the port of Gerrha, located near present-day Saudi Arabia, which was renowned for its extensive trade networks and maritime expertise.

Another significant hub was Aden, strategically positioned along the Gulf of Aden, functioning as a crucial gateway between the Arabian Peninsula and the Indian Ocean. Its natural harbor and proximity to trade routes made it a vital port for merchants and mariners. Additionally, the port of Siraf along the Persian Gulf became a bustling center for maritime activity, facilitating trade between Arabia, Persia, and India.

These ports helped foster advancements in navigational techniques and vessel design, allowing Arab mariners to undertake longer and more complex voyages. Their strategic importance underscored the significance of early Arabian maritime navigation within the broader context of ancient trade networks.

Weather and oceanic hazards in the Arabian Sea and Gulf

Weather and oceanic hazards in the Arabian Sea and Gulf posed significant challenges to ancient Arabian mariners. These maritime routes are characterized by unpredictable monsoon winds, which could dramatically shift and impact navigation. Mariners relied heavily on their understanding of seasonal wind patterns to plan voyages safely.

Storms and sudden weather changes were also common in these regions. Cyclonic activity, especially during certain seasons, could cause violent storms, making open-sea navigation perilous. Mariners had to be vigilant and adaptable to avoid or endure these natural disruptions.
